The Washington Student Math Association is
a student-run 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ization designed to promote math education
throughout Washington State. WSMA aims to expand math-related programs across the
state while creating a supportive community for teachers, coaches, parents, and
students.
WSMA’s current project phase is the
Electronic Data Initiative (EDI). In short, our goal is to gather all information
needed to make our website a convenient tool that will allow math coaches, in a
few clicks of the mouse, access to everything they will need in order to
run their math club for the entire year. Click on the "Resources"
tab to view our current collection of resources!
